Add company reminders feature

This commit is contained in:
richardtekula
2025-11-25 10:28:18 +01:00
parent 043eeccb77
commit 440585852d
7 changed files with 254 additions and 2 deletions

View File

@@ -116,6 +116,16 @@ export const companies = pgTable('companies', {
updatedAt: timestamp('updated_at').defaultNow().notNull(),
});
// Company reminders table - jednoduché pripomienky naviazané na firmu
export const companyReminders = pgTable('company_remind', {
id: uuid('id').primaryKey().defaultRandom(),
companyId: uuid('company_id').references(() => companies.id, { onDelete: 'cascade' }).notNull(),
description: text('description').notNull(),
isChecked: boolean('is_checked').default(false).notNull(),
createdAt: timestamp('created_at').defaultNow().notNull(),
updatedAt: timestamp('updated_at').defaultNow().notNull(),
});
// Projects table - projekty
export const projects = pgTable('projects', {
id: uuid('id').primaryKey().defaultRandom(),